Skip to content

Commit

Permalink
aggiunta interfaccia telemetria
Browse files Browse the repository at this point in the history
  • Loading branch information
panuozzo77 committed Jan 12, 2024
1 parent 6140b6f commit ee2b782
Showing 1 changed file with 16 additions and 0 deletions.
Original file line number Diff line number Diff line change
@@ -0,0 +1,16 @@
package model.service.telemetry;

/**
* Contiene metodi per il salvataggio e manipolazione di informazioni di telemetria degli utenti.
*/
public interface AnalyticsManagerInterface {

/**
* Salva i dati di telemetria di un utente, se possibile.
*
* @param userId l'ID dell'utente.
* @param type la tipologia di informazione salvata.
* @param description descrizione estesa dell'osservazione.
*/
public void storeAnalytics(int userId, String type, String description);
}

0 comments on commit ee2b782

Please sign in to comment.